Code execution via unterminated type-name buffer
Published Mar 2, 2020 · Updated Aug 4, 2024
Out-of-bounds write in PDFResurrect 0.12 through 0.19 allows local users to crash the process or execute code via a crafted PDF. In get_type in pdf.c, memcpy can fill the 32-byte static type-name buffer without a terminator, and the following delimiter scan writes a null byte beyond it. PDFResurrect must generate a summary of the crafted document; successful code runs with the invoking user's privileges.
